I think that even God doesn’t know, 2 weeks earlier the Factory in Solihull has started (Job1) in the modified L405 Bodyshop 1 to build the L461’s.
Now they have the Bodyshop 2 reserved for the L460 only, the BEV L460/461 will be even build in a new bodyshop (where my team is also involved for the controls part) to avoid stressing the L460 production.
So I hope that all those investments will speed up the deliveries, but I’m afraid that JLR has already considered the increased build capacity in their communicated delivery times.
JLR is investing hundreds of millions just to build more and worst is that according to the theoretical numbers the original Bodyshop 2 should build all the variants.
So all those additional Bodyshops will build eventually the amounts that the original Bodyshop had to build. I had once wrote the issues they had in the factory in a previous chat.
I’m on a regular base in the Solihull factory and can see that JLR is doing everything to build more, additional equipment, additional resources, ….

So fingers crossed if those investments will deliver ours a bit faster. Bow down

Hi Eirik,
The whole program has a very compressed timing, it all depends on the erection from the machines and commissioning. That’s the only part that can have a compressed timing. First non-customer cars are planned to be build mid/second half-2024. Then the unknown starts, a RR is a very complicated car and build quality from the Underbody is one of the most complex. The quality requirements are very high.
An advantage is that most of the parts are already matured in the L460/461 lines but that’s only for the Body part. The big unknowns are the battery and Drive train, I think those 2 will determine the Customer Cars. Rumor is that the BEV must be ready to be delivered to customers in 2024 already, but this can move of course. I think it will be more clear around January. JLR is working very hard to build this.
I’m also interested in the BEV but nobody knows the Consumption and battery capacity, I think it all depends what technology Mercedes will publish with their EQG (Electric G-Wagon).
